Additionally, you will need an Android emulator to run the EseeCloud app on your Windows PC, as the app is not natively available for Windows.
Step 1: Choose an Android Emulator
Since EseeCloud is designed for mobile platforms, an Android emulator is necessary to run the app on a Windows PC. Popular emulator options include:
BlueStacks: Known for its user-friendly interface and wide compatibility.
NoxPlayer: Lightweight and optimized for performance.
MEmu Play: Ideal for apps requiring high performance.
Step 2: Download and Install the Emulator
Visit the official website of your chosen emulator (e.g., BlueStacks).
Download the installer file compatible with your Windows version.
Run the installer and follow the on-screen instructions to complete the installation.
Step 3: Launch the Emulator
Open the emulator after installation.
Log in with your Google account to access the Google Play Store within the emulator.
Step 4: Install EseeCloud App
In the emulator’s interface, open the Google Play Store.
Search for “EseeCloud” in the search bar.
Select the official EseeCloud app and click Install.
Wait for the installation to complete.
Alternatively, if you have the EseeCloud APK file, you can:
Download the APK file from a trusted source.
Drag and drop the APK file into the emulator to install it.
Step 5: Open EseeCloud
Once installed, locate the EseeCloud app in the emulator’s app drawer.
Click on the app icon to launch it.
After installing the app, you need to configure it to connect to your surveillance system. Here’s how:
Step 1: Log In or Create an Account
Launch the EseeCloud app.
If you are a new user, click on Sign Up to create an account.
Enter your email address, create a strong password, and follow the prompts to complete registration.
For existing users, log in using your credentials.
Step 2: Add Your Surveillance Device
Click on the Add Device option in the app.
Use the device’s QR code scanner or manually enter the device’s ID and password.
Confirm the connection and wait for the app to sync with your camera or DVR system.
Step 3: Customize Settings
Access the settings menu to adjust preferences such as video quality, notification alerts, and storage options.
Set up push notifications to receive alerts on motion detection or other triggers.

Troubleshooting Common Issues
Issue 1: App Not Opening in Emulator
Solution: Check if your emulator is up to date and compatible with the EseeCloud app. Restart the emulator and try again.
Issue 2: Device Connection Fails
Solution: Verify the device ID and password. Ensure both the PC and surveillance device are connected to the same network.
Issue 3: Poor Video Quality
Solution: Adjust the video resolution in the app settings or switch to a stronger internet connection.
Issue 4: Emulator Performance Issues
Solution: Allocate more system resources to the emulator through its settings.
